The total number of voters in the Spring 2025 ASBSU Student Government Elections was 2,242, which was 11.7% of the eligible voters.
Results have been independently verified by expert faculty and certified by the ASBSU Elections Team.
The results of the election are as follows:

Results
President and Vice President
Isaac Celedon and Kate Perkes win with 1,318 votes, 64.6% of the votes cast for that position. Austin Rose and Abby Berndt received 685 votes, 33.6% of the votes cast.
Associate Vice President of Academic Affairs
Ethan Mariner wins with 1,307 votes, 65.1% of the votes cast for that position. Carson Cole received 669 votes, 33.3% of the votes cast for that position.
Associate Vice President of Ethics Affairs
Layne Johnson wins with 1,336 votes, 67% of the votes cast for that position. Caden Skelton received 626 votes, 31.4% of the votes cast for that position.
Associate Vice President of Financial Affairs
Natalie Rivera wins with 1,302 votes, 64.9% of the votes cast for that position. Ivan Perkins received 673 votes, 33.5% of the votes cast for that position.
Associate Vice President of Inclusive Excellence
Alice Mwamba wins with 1,091 votes, 55.5% of the votes cast for that position. Madison Kincaid received 832 votes, 42.3% of the votes cast for that position.
Associate Vice President of Student Relations
Diego Tapia wins with 1,189 votes, 60% of the votes cast for that position. Vandal Birkenfeld received 761 votes, 38.4% of the votes cast for that position.
Associate Vice President of Greek Affairs
Emia Venegas wins with 473 votes, 68.2% of the votes cast for that position. Josiah DeChambeau received 213 votes, 30.7% of the votes cast for that position.
Ranked-Choice Voting (RCV) Breakdown
Ranked-Choice Voting (RCV) procedures were used to determine the results of Senate elections where more than two candidates were running. All tabulations are independently verified by expert faculty at Boise State University.
